Вопрос Как получить содержимое контейнера CoreProtectAPI

Версия Minecraft
1.20.X

Pash Void

Пользователь
Сообщения
2
Решения
1
Привет! Пытаюсь получить историю изменений содержимого контейнера в Core Protect API 10. Надо получить историю как ПКМ во время /co i. Нашел метод для того чтобы найти историю изменения самого блока(сломали, поставили, изменили), но надо именно содержимое(положил что-то, забрал что-то).
Искал отсюда ->
Буду благодарен если кто-то поможет :)
 
Решение
Я смог решить это, можно через API с помощью performLookup. Туда в action list передать 4. Тогда будут ответы с action 1, 2. Action 1 это будет поставили блок или положили в контейнер что-то. Тогда ещё не парся ответ, в 10 элементе будет количество, если количество это -1, то блок поставили, если >= 1 то положили в контейнер. Конец истории конкретного контейнера можно найти если предмет убрали и у него количество -1(значит блок был сломан)
Я смог решить это, можно через API с помощью performLookup. Туда в action list передать 4. Тогда будут ответы с action 1, 2. Action 1 это будет поставили блок или положили в контейнер что-то. Тогда ещё не парся ответ, в 10 элементе будет количество, если количество это -1, то блок поставили, если >= 1 то положили в контейнер. Конец истории конкретного контейнера можно найти если предмет убрали и у него количество -1(значит блок был сломан)
 
Назад
Сверху Снизу